    Abstract: Methods by which an autonomous vehicle or related system may determine when a high definition (HD) map is out of date are disclosed. As the vehicle moves in an area, it captures sensor data representing perceived features of the area. A processor will input the sensor data along with HD map data for the area into a neural network to generate an embedding that identifies differences between features in the map data and corresponding features in the sensor data. The system may convert the sensor data into a birds-eye view or ego view before doing this. The network will identify any differences that exceed a threshold. The network will report the features for which the differences that exceed the threshold as features of the HD map that require updating.

    Abstract: Potentially malicious uniform resource locators and websites are safely and effectively investigated through live forensic browsing. Live data from an isolated browser feeds a security information and event management (SIEM) tool and other forensic tools during a browsing session, allowing investigators to direct the browsing in response to analysis results. Session data may be translated for SIEM ingestion. Browsing sessions may be manually or automatically customized to obscure their forensic nature, by routing selection, by bandwidth or latency adjustment, or by spoofing externally detectable characteristics such as geolocation, user agent, time zone, and language. Forensic activity by an investigator may also be obscured from discovery by an attacker as a result of spoofing the browser's context, such as plugin status and host machine physical characteristics.

    Abstract: A forestry machine includes a ground propulsion apparatus, a chassis supported by the ground propulsion apparatus, a cab, an engine and a work implement. The chassis includes a front chassis portion and a rear chassis portion. The front chassis portion includes an upper portion and a lower portion. The rear chassis portion has a wood basket supported thereon. The cab is rotatably supported on the front chassis portion by a rotatable connection about a cab rotation axis to be selectively rotated 360 degrees. The engine is integrated into the front chassis portion. At least a part of the engine is disposed below an upper most surface of the upper portion. The work implement is movably attached to the cab. The work implement includes a boom movably attached to the cab, an arm movably attached to the boom, and a work tool attached to the arm.

    Abstract: A system and method are provided for enabling a password reset mechanism for a secured device that verifies a digital signature on a password reset message. The password reset message has been generated by a password reset service for an authorized administrator associated with the secured device. The password reset mechanism allows the authorized administrator to make a request to the password reset service for a password reset, and receive the password reset message such that a password reset can be performed at the secured device. In this way, the secured device's password can be reset absent a connection to a command and control center or other service.
